Stage IVB Oral Cavity Squamous Cell Carcinoma AJCC v6 and v7

**Semantic type:** Neoplastic Process

**Definition:** Stage IVB includes: (Any T, N3, M0); (T4b, Any N, M0). T4b: Oral cavity cancer with very advanced local disease. Tumor invades masticator space, pterygoid plates, or skull base and/or encases internal carotid artery. N3: Metastasis in a lymph node more than 6 cm in greatest dimension. M0: No distant metastasis. (AJCC 7th ed.)
